You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
29 lines
813 B
29 lines
813 B
|
1 year ago
|
package websocketrouter
|
||
|
|
|
||
|
|
import (
|
||
|
|
"appPlatform/api/version1"
|
||
|
|
|
||
|
|
"github.com/gin-gonic/gin"
|
||
|
|
)
|
||
|
|
|
||
|
|
// webSocket路由
|
||
|
|
func (a *ApiRouter) RouterGroupPc(router *gin.RouterGroup) {
|
||
|
|
apiRouter := router.Group("ws")
|
||
|
|
|
||
|
|
var webSocketRouterPath = version1.AppApiEntry.WebSocketApi
|
||
|
|
{
|
||
|
|
apiRouter.GET("", webSocketRouterPath.Index) //入口
|
||
|
|
apiRouter.POST("", webSocketRouterPath.Index) //入口
|
||
|
|
apiRouter.GET("/regist", webSocketRouterPath.Regist) //入口
|
||
|
|
apiRouter.GET("/websocketDemo", webSocketRouterPath.WebsocketDemo) //入口
|
||
|
|
}
|
||
|
|
}
|
||
|
|
func (a *ApiRouter) RouterGroupWs(router *gin.Engine) {
|
||
|
|
apiRouter := router.Group("wss")
|
||
|
|
|
||
|
|
var webSocketRouterPath = version1.AppApiEntry.WebSocketApi
|
||
|
|
{
|
||
|
|
apiRouter.GET("/regist", webSocketRouterPath.Regist) //入口
|
||
|
|
}
|
||
|
|
}
|